The aim of this study was to establish the temporal trends and spatial distribution of Polycyclic Aromatic Hydrocarbons (PAHs) in Ria de Vigo by means of studying the PAH burden in wild mussels. The samples were collected in eight sites along the margins of the Ria de Vigo during November from 1998 to 2008 and Polycyclic Aromatic Hydrocarbon contents were determined using high performance liquid chromatography-fluorescence derivatization (HPLC-FLD). Quality of chemical analysis was guaranteed by participation in QUASIMEME intercalibration exercises carried out during the period of analysis. The concentrations for the sum of 13 PAHs were in the range 24-480 mu g/kg dw, typical of an urban and industrialized area (50-500 mu g/kg dw) except for a punctual input in La Guia in 1998 that led to a concentration above 1,000 mu g/kg dw. In general, the sites in the outermost section of the estuary (ria) showed the lowest values, with an increasing gradient in the medium and inner parts of the ria. Temporal patterns show, in general, a downward trend. The relative proportion of 3 and 4 ring PAHs also varies with the site, the former being predominant in the outermost area and the latter in the medium and inner parts of the ria. This is consistently related with the sources and processes taking place in different areas of the estuary.
